Most guys end up with too many jackets that never get used. The sweet spot is three to five solid pieces. A classic bomber or denim jacket covers casual weekends. A tailored blazer or wool coat works for work and formal events. A lightweight rain jacket handles wet days, and a sporty puffer keeps you warm in winter. Anything beyond that usually just takes up space.
Think about the climate where you live and the events you attend most. If you’re in a mild area, you might skip the heavy wool coat and replace it with a thicker fleece. If you travel often, a packable down jacket can save room in your bag. The goal is to own jackets that you actually reach for, not ones that sit in the back of the closet.
Fit is king. A jacket that’s too tight looks uncomfortable, while one that’s too loose looks sloppy. Shoulder seams should line up with the end of your shoulders, and the sleeves should end where your wrist meets your hand. When you button the jacket, you should be able to slip a finger between your chest and the fabric.
Fabric matters for both comfort and look. Wool blends are great for colder months because they stay warm and resist wrinkles. Cotton works well for spring and fall, offering breathability. For rain, look for a water‑repellent finish or a thin shell that can be layered over other pieces.
Styling is easier than you think. Pair a denim jacket with a plain tee and dark jeans for a relaxed vibe. Add a crisp shirt and chinos under a blazer for a smart‑casual office look. Throw a bomber over a hoodie and joggers when you’re out for a quick coffee. Small details like a clean pair of shoes or a matching belt can instantly upgrade the outfit.
If you’re unsure about colors, start with neutrals – black, navy, grey or brown. These mix with almost anything and let you experiment with shirts and accessories later. Once you’ve mastered the basics, you can add a bold color or pattern to spice things up.
Maintenance is simple. Hang jackets on wide wooden hangers to keep the shoulders in shape. A quick brush removes surface dirt, and a gentle wash (or dry clean for wool) keeps them fresh. Regular care extends the life of your jackets and saves you money.
